@import url("https://fonts.googleapis.com/css2?family=Quicksand:wght@500&display=swap&subset=latin-ext");:root{--navbar-custom:#1b4f86;--navbar-custom-link:#fff;--navbar-custom-link-hover:#04172f}body,html{font-size:19px;font-weight:400;font-style:normal;color:#3b4044;line-height:30px;-moz-user-select:-moz-none;-khtml-user-select:none;-webkit-user-select:none;-o-user-select:none;-ms-user-select:none;user-select:none;font-family:Quicksand,sans-serif}.lines{border:1px solid red}kbd{color:#fff;background-color:#163e6a;border-radius:.2rem}.underline{text-decoration:underline}a{text-decoration:none;color:#000;-webkit-transition:all .2s linear;-moz-transition:all .2s linear;-ms-transition:all .2s linear;-o-transition:all .2s linear;transition:all .3s linear}a:hover{color:#1bbce8}h1,h2,h3,h4,h5,h6{color:#212529}.jumbotron-image{background-size:cover;background-position:50%;background-repeat:no-repeat}.jumbotron h1{font-size:65px}.lead{font-size:19px}.header-top{font-size:17px;color:#fff;text-align:center;background-color:#102770}.header-top p{padding:8px}.header-top a{padding:1px 10px;border:1px dashed #d9d9d9;color:#fff;background-color:#14416c}header a.btn{font-size:16px;text-decoration:none;font-weight:700;color:#333}.navbar-custom{padding:0;background-color:var(--navbar-custom);margin-top:25px}.navbar-dark .navbar-nav .nav-link{padding:18px 22px;font-size:23px;margin-right:14px;color:var(--navbar-custom-link)}.navbar-nav li:hover>.dropdown-menu{margin-top:0;display:block}.navbar-dark .navbar-nav>li>a:focus,.navbar-dark .navbar-nav>li>a:hover{color:#fff!important;background-color:var(--navbar-custom-link-hover)}.navbar-nav>li>.dropdown-menu{background-color:var(--navbar-custom)}.navbar-nav>li>.dropdown-menu a{color:#fff}.navbar-nav>li>.dropdown-menu a:hover{background-color:#04172f}.c-button,.h-infobox{text-align:right!important}.c-buttons{margin-top:20px}.h-infobox p{font-size:20px;font-weight:800;color:#ff4917;line-height:1.1;margin-top:3px;white-space:nowrap}.h-infobox p a{font-weight:700;color:#333}.h-infobox span{font-size:18px;font-weight:400;margin-bottom:5px;color:#4d4d4d}.banner h3{font-weight:700;color:#fff}.banner{color:#fff;background-color:#1b4f86}input[type=search]{padding:9px 10px 9px 50px;border:1px solid #ccc;color:#fff;background:#e8f8fc url(https://thepathtohealing.com/images/WebSearch.png) no-repeat 9px}h1.services-title{font-weight:700;color:#212529}.list{border-top:0 solid #e6e6e6}.list .list-title p{color:#5f676d}.list .card-title{font-weight:700}.list .list-title h1{font-size:35px}.list .card-body{padding:15px}.list .card{border:none;margin-bottom:30px;border-radius:.45rem;margin-top:0}.list .card img{border-top-right-radius:.45rem;border-top-left-radius:.45rem}.list2 .list-more{text-align:right}.list2 .list-more a{font-weight:700;color:#1b4f86}.list2 .list-more a:hover{color:#000}.list2 .list-title{text-align:left}.list2 .card-title{font-weight:700;text-align:center}.msg-body{padding:25px;font-size:35px;color:#fff;background-color:#1b4f86;border-radius:10px}.msg .msg-button{text-align:right}.post .post-title{font-weight:500}.post .post-body{padding-left:18px}.post .post-body img{max-width:350px}.post .post-body iframe{max-width:400px;max-height:200px}.post .figure{float:right;padding-left:15px}.post .figure .figure-caption,.post .figure img{max-width:450px!important}.post ul{list-style:none;padding-left:20px}.post ol{padding-left:25px}.post ul li:before{font-weight:700;margin-bottom:2px;color:#000;content:"\203A";margin-left:-14px;float:left}.post .tags ul li:before{content:none}.post .tags{padding-top:20px;border-top:1px solid #eee}.post .tags ul{padding-left:0}.post .tags .bg{background-color:#e6f0ff}.post .tags ul li a{font-size:16px;color:#0047b3}.post .tags ul li{margin-bottom:10px}.post .tags .list-inline-item:not(:last-child){margin-right:.1rem}.post .tags ul li a:hover{color:#fff;background-color:#1b4f86}.widgets .widgets-title{font-weight:700;padding-left:15px}.widgets ul li:before{font-weight:700;margin-right:7px;margin-bottom:2px;color:#000;content:"\203A";margin-left:0;float:left}.widgets .list-group-item{padding:.3rem 1rem;text-decoration:none;color:#212529;position:relative;background-color:#fff;display:block}blockquote{border-left:8px solid #195288;padding:1.2em 30px 1.2em 75px;font-style:italic;color:#555;position:relative;margin:10px 0 15px;background:#ededed;line-height:1.6}blockquote:before{font-size:4em;color:#195288;content:"\201C";position:absolute;top:-10px;left:10px}blockquote:after{content:""}blockquote span{font-weight:700;font-style:normal;color:#333;margin-top:1em;display:block}footer{padding-top:50px;color:#d6e4f5;background-color:#1b4f86}footer .footer-copy{padding:10px;border-top:1px solid #113255;background-color:#163e6a;margin-top:15px}footer a{color:#fff}footer a:hover{color:hsla(0,0%,100%,.7);transition:width 2s}footer h5,h6{font-weight:700;color:#d6e4f5}footer .footer-top,footer .footer-top h2{color:#fff}.btn-cdt,footer .footer-top h2 strong{color:#ffc61a}.btn-cdt{border-color:#ffc61a}footer .footer-bottom{background-color:#fff}footer .footer-bottom a{color:#000}footer .footer-bottom a:hover{color:#888}.bottom-bg-color{height:8px;margin:auto auto 10px;border-radius:62px;background:#00c4c4;width:70px}.wrap{word-wrap:break-word;white-space:pre-wrap;white-space:-moz-pre-wrap;white-space:-pre-wrap;white-space:-o-pre-wrap}@media only screen and (device-width:768px),only screen and (max-width:768px){.c-button,.h-infobox{text-align:center!important}.c-buttons{margin-top:1px}header{text-align:center}.navbar-custom{margin-top:0}.h-infobox{margin-top:10px}.navbar-custom{padding:10px}.navbar-dark .navbar-nav .nav-link{padding-right:0;padding-left:0}.banner{text-align:center}.banner img{margin-bottom:10px}.list .card,.list2 .list-more,.list2 .list-title{text-align:center}.list .card{margin-bottom:15px;margin-top:15px}.msg-body{text-align:center;line-height:35px}.msg .msg-button{margin-top:10px}.msg .msg-button,.post,footer{text-align:center}.post ul,ol{text-align:left}.post .tags ul{text-align:center}.post .tags ul,.post .tags ul li{margin-bottom:3px}.post .figure{float:none;padding-left:0}.post .figure img{width:80%!important}.post .figure .figure-caption{padding-right:20px;padding-left:20px}.jumbotron h1{font-size:35px}}@media only screen and (min-device-width:375px) and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:landscape){.navbar-custom{padding:10px;margin-top:0}}